ABSTRACT

Recognizing the humanity of each individual will enable you to approach people and their stories with compassion and respect. Good journalists are not disconnected from the world they cover. Perhaps, like many beginning journalists, you were attracted to the business because of an idealistic notion of journalism’s capacity to reform and improve society. Journalism’s capacity to cause pain may not have been as apparent. The chapter discusses the checklist: Treat people with respect and dignity, Remember the humanity of the people the authors' write about, Be sensitive about what to include and what to leave out, Remember the Golden Rule, Get it right, Know our own limits.
